African Voodoo not behind my injury – Isaac Success

Image result for 'Juju' not the reason for my injury - Isaac SuccessNigerian striker, Isaac Success has dispelled the talks that juju (African voodoo) is the reason for his constantinjuries.

Since his move to Watford last summer, Success has only made one start and seven Premier League substitute appearances for the Hornets this season because of a reoccurring hamstring injury.

Isaac is currently recovering from another injury and there have been talks that juju (African voodoo) is the cause of the injuries.

Reacting to the rumour, Isaac insists that he is a Christian and don’t believe in African voodoo.

“I heard that, I’m a Christian and I really don’t believe in that,” he told Watford official website.

“Injury comes when you are a professional and most of the time hard work can help prevent it.

“I’ve really started working harder than before to prevent injuries. I believe I’m coming back stronger and stronger than before.”

The striker who has scored just one league goal so far has revealed he is set to return to training.
